The tax-rate lookup cache in the Breva checkout service worries me. Entries are keyed only by region code, so a stale or poisoned entry would apply the wrong rate to every order in that region until expiry. Please verify: TTLs are short enough to bound exposure, negative lookups aren't cached, and the refresh path revalidates against the signed rate feed rather than trusting upstream blindly. Also confirm eviction is size-bounded so an attacker can't churn the keyspace. Current cache settings for review:

limits module of yagaf-yajef:
RATE_LIMITS = {
    "novwyn": 950,
    "wenath": 428,
    "prawyn": 413,
    "gorvan": 539,
    "praael": 870,
    "drumir": 113,
    "gordor": 439,
}

## InkRelay Spooler — Environment Variables

Plugin authors targeting the InkRelay spooler microservice must set `INKRELAY_QUEUE_HOST`, `INKRELAY_QUEUE_PORT`, and `INKRELAY_TENANT` before registering a print hook. Defaults resolve to the Fennwick staging cluster. Override `INKRELAY_RETRY_MAX` only if your plugin handles duplicate jobs. All values go in `.env.plugin`. The spooler refuses to start without an auth secret, so add this line to the file now.

vault entry, hahaf-tahop: VAULT_KEY3=84f

### Step 7: Fix Websocket Reconnects

The old Pindlestack client drops websocket connections after idle timeouts and never reconnects — that's the bug you were hired to help clean up after. The new client retries with backoff, but only if the reconnect settings are explicit; defaults are intentionally disabled during migration. Apply this step after Step 6 (auth shim), otherwise reconnects will loop on 401s. Don't copy settings from staging; they differ on purpose. In the client config file, set the following values.

config for yahof-tajop:
zorath:
  pin: 7493
  metrics_host: metrics.zorath.tolvaqsys.internal
  tenant: praiel
  seal: seal_fd9cd4f1